Abstract
A mechanism for manually controlling an electric switching member includes a control button, a guide for guiding the movement of a moving element of the switching member, and a link which moves longitudinally in the direction of travel of the control button and laterally into an abutting position which prevents longitudinal movement of the link. The mechanism further includes an element secured to the control button and configured to contact the link to cause the longitudinal movement of the link, a first spring configured to push the control button into a pulled-out position, a second return spring configured to push the link out of the abutting position, and a cylindrical bushing in which the control button slides.
